Transaction 57523a36469f55ac380c438368c15e9290dda8b5797634dcc68539ab698bce8a

2 Input
2 Outputs
  • 57523a36469f55ac380c438368c15e9290dda8b5797634dcc68539ab698bce8a:0
  • value  845955
    address  37KYNhMCVJR6xugpUkYDob4jZPqEXJDYBs
  • 57523a36469f55ac380c438368c15e9290dda8b5797634dcc68539ab698bce8a:1
  • value  752256
    address  bc1qt8atnh222sv254ke5npc8zgfw223h5ht7xke9k